Default oatmeal conversion

HI Guys!!

I have a question about converting cooked portions into dry...
The menu lets me have 1/2 cup of cooked oatmeal, but depending on how much water I add or how long it cooks for it always varies...but if i knew the dry weight that I would be allowed would make things alot more accurate...

Any ideas?? I've asked the COD's but they don't seem to know

According to Fitday 1/4 of a cup of regular, dry oatmeal is 73 calories, which is acceptable as a starch. You can go to fitday.com and get a free account to find the calories in tons of stuff. Calorieking is another good one.
